InterGlobe Aviation (IndiGo) is planning to start operating flights on Agra-Bengaluru and Agra-Bhopal routes from March 28, 2021 under the regional connectivity scheme Udan. Agra will be 64th domestic destination in the network of India’s largest carrier. It would be adding four more destinations- Kurnool, Bareilly, Durgapur and Rajkot- in the coming months.
This will not only enhance connectivity for domestic travellers, but also aid in expanding international air traffic once restrictions are lifted and travel opens up.InterGlobe Aviation provides air transportation services in India and internationally. The company primarily operates IndiGo passenger airline.
